We Encourage One Another: Reflections on 30 Years of Service to RFM

Add some more info about this item...

We Encourage One Another:

Reflections on 30 Years of Service to RFM

Jean Zaru began her volunteer service as Clerk of Ramallah Friends Meeting in 1987. Prior to responding to this leading she was president of the YWCA Jerusalem and vice-president of the World YWCA, as well as a teacher of religion & ethics at the Ramallah Friends School. Jean was also a member of the Central Committee of the World Council of Churches and served on the interfaith dialogue group of the Middle East Council of Churches, in addition to raising three children in the Meeting.

A hallmark of Jean's public ministry has been its inclusivity. She holds together...

Ramallah Meeting at Annual Peace and Service Consultation

Let your life speak

Once a year the Europe and Middle East Section (EMES) of the Friends World Committee on Consultation (FWCC) holds a Peace and Service consultation, inviting the many Quaker organizations in Europe and the Middle East who work to promote peace, prevent conflict, uphold human rights, advocate economic justice and environmentally sustainable living.

This year, the Ramallah Friends Meeting was pleased to be represented at the December 2016 consultation by Patricia Cockrell and Derek Brett --both steering committee members of the Friends of Ramallah Friends Meeting Quaker (FRFMQ).

Quaker Voluntary Action Working Retreats to Ramallah

Bearing Witness, Becoming Agents of Change in the World

Quaker Voluntary Action’s (QVA) annual trip to Ramallah has been a regular feature of their programming for many years. It usually takes place over 12 days in October. It is based in three geographical centres: Ramallah, Jerusalem and Tel Aviv. Whilst in Ramallah we attend the Meeting for Worship at the Meeting House and also visit the Friends Schools...
